FLIP has been saved! The #Scripps #ship was scheduled to be scrapped, but UK undersea design company #DEEP has bought this ship, and it is being refitted to modernize power and other now outdated features.
The iconic, and frankly rather strange, #research platform built in 1962 was designed to be towed to a location and would be partially sunk to "flip" it along its main axis. This design made it very stable in the water column for #oceanographic #science research.

Well it had to happen eventually. #Scripps is retiring FLIP (FLoating Instrument Platform). This is an amazing piece of engineering (and soooo weird on the inside - everything pivots, so walls become floors). The #ship to be towed out to a location, and it would literally flip, sinking most of the ship directly down to give a *very stable platform for #oceanography research. Launched in 1962.
